Introduction
The progressive cavity pump (PCP) market is a crucial component of the fluid handling equipment sector, serving industries such as oil and gas, water treatment, food and beverage, and chemical processing. Progressive cavity pumps are positive displacement pumps designed to handle viscous, shear-sensitive, or abrasive fluids while maintaining a consistent flow rate. Their unique helical rotor and stator design allows for smooth, non-pulsating fluid transfer, making them suitable for a wide range of industrial applications. Increasing demand for efficient pumping solutions in challenging fluid conditions has driven the adoption of PCPs globally.
Market Drivers
The growth of the progressive cavity pump market is primarily fueled by industrialization and the increasing complexity of fluids handled in various sectors. In the oil and gas industry, PCPs are widely used for artificial lift operations, especially in heavy oil wells, due to their ability to handle high-viscosity crude efficiently. The water and wastewater treatment sector is another major driver, as PCPs can transfer sludge, slurry, and other abrasive fluids with minimal maintenance. Rising investments in chemical, food processing, and mining industries also boost demand, as these sectors require pumps capable of handling delicate or corrosive materials. The need for energy-efficient, low-maintenance pumping solutions further accelerates market growth.
Market Challenges
Despite their advantages, progressive cavity pumps face challenges such as high initial investment costs and the need for periodic maintenance, particularly for rotor-stator assemblies. Wear and tear from handling abrasive fluids can reduce operational lifespan, increasing replacement and maintenance expenses. The pump’s performance can be influenced by fluid characteristics, such as temperature, viscosity, and solids content, requiring careful selection and monitoring. Additionally, the availability of cheaper alternative pump technologies may limit market penetration in cost-sensitive segments.
